The Charity Commissioner with the approval of the State Government shall every year appoint an auditor to audit the accounts of the endowment and registered trusts in the prescribed manner, and fix his remuneration which shall be paid to such auditor from the Temples Fund. The auditor shall submit his report to the Committee, and send a copy of it to the Charity Commissioner who may issue such directions thereon as he may deem fit, and the Committee shall carry out such directions.
Section 42: Audit.
The Pandharpur Temples Act, 1973.State Act of Maharashtra · Act 9 of 1974
